> Fatal error: Call to a member function query() on a 
> non-object in 
> C:\Xampp\xampp\htdocs\www2\knowledge_db\searchnew.php on line 81
> 
> Even though the $connection has already been established in a 
> other .php file.

You can't do that -- there's simply no way to pass a database connection
from one script to the next.

>  However, it should work since there is a 
> global declaration.

That's not what a global declaration is about.  Please go read the fine
manual again:
